Exploring Yumoto Onsen and Surroundings
Located in the picturesque Lake Yunoko area, Yumoto Onsen is a serene hot spring destination that offers a tranquil retreat from the hustle and bustle of city life. This charming onsen town is renowned for its sulfur-infused springs, which are believed to have skin beautification and fatigue recovery properties.
To make the most of your visit to Yumoto Onsen, it’s essential to plan ahead. The easiest way to get there is by taking a bus from Nikko Station, which takes around 90 minutes. Once you arrive, take some time to stroll around the town and soak in its natural beauty. Be sure to visit the Anyo-no-yu foot bath, a popular spot among locals and tourists alike.
Yumoto Onsen serves as an excellent base for exploring the surrounding attractions. The nearby Okunikko marshlands, Senjogahara Plateau, Kegon Falls, Kinugawa-Kawaji Onsen, and Ashio Copper Mine are all within easy reach.
